Normal Flow and Stopped Flow Injection Spectrophotometric Determination of Quercetin Dihydrate Dietary Supplements

Sadeem Subhi Abed [3] | Hinda Ali Mahmood


Abstract: Simple and sensitive normal flow injection (nFI) and stopped-FI spectrophotometric methods for the determination of quercetin dehydrate (QRC) in pure form were proposed, The methods were based on diazotization and coupling reaction between QRC and diazotized metoclopramide in alkaline medium to form orangewater soluble dye. The dye is stable and has a maximum absorbance at 438nm. A calibration graph shows that a Beers law is obeyed over the concentration range of 1-60g. ml-1 and 0.8-50g. ml-1 for (QRC) with a detection limit is 0.4166 g. ml-1, 0.1338 for nFI and stopped-FI methods, respectively. The reproducibility percentage (RSD % is 1.528 and 1.695 for both nFI and stopped-FI methods, and recovery percentage Rec % is (101.527) for nFIA and (104.36) for stopped-FIA. In nFIA the chemical and physical parameters are studied. The proposed method was applied on dietary supplements such as (Mega quercetin, Quercetin dehydrate).
